The '''Floro Caverns''' is a vast cave system which serves as the setting of Chapters 5-3 and 5-4 in ''[[Super Paper Mario]]''. It is the home of the [[Floro Sapien]]s, who use it to mine gems for [[King Croacus IV|their king]], who resides in a palace deep in the caves. [[Mario]], [[Princess Peach]] and [[Bowser]] meet the [[Pixl]] named [[Dottie]] here.

Down a [[Warp Pipe]], there is a room with a locked door, several pipes, and some [[Buzzy Beetle]]s and [[Spike Top]]s. All of the pipes are unusable except the farthest one. Through the pipe is an area which resembles [[World 2-1 (Super Mario Bros.)|World 2-1]] of ''[[Super Mario Bros.]]'' This area is full of Buzzy Beetles, Spike Tops, [[Spania]]s, [[Piranha Plant]]s, [[Putrid Piranha]]s and [[Floro Sapien]]s. There are also many [[Brick Block]]s and ? Blocks. About halfway through the area is a door. Nearby, there is a block with a ladder that leads to a [[Coin Heaven]]-like area, which is also a shortcut through some of the area. Through the door is a track which can be ridden in a minecart. At the end of the track is a pipe that leads to a seemingly empty room, revealed to be filled with Floro Cragniens in 3-D. By [[flip]]ping during the cart ride, though, the player can take a deviating track that leads to a door. Through the door is a room with many Floro Sapiens and Cragniens, as well as a [[Zombie Shroom]]. In a small alocove, the heroes find [[Hornfels]], Flint Cragley's boomer, who returns to Flint when the heroes tell him where he is. They then return to the main area of the caverns.

At the end of the room is a [[Trampoline]] to clear a tower of blocks and a [[Yellow Block]] covering a door. Through the door is another minecart track, this one more elaborate, with many loops and jumps. After the cart ride is an area with some [[Floro Cragnien]]s. A [[Zombie Shroom]] and a Spania [[Catch Card|card]] can be found here. Through a path of Hard Blocks, some of which are actually Brick Blocks, as seen in 3-D, the player will reach a crossways, a room with several Floro Cragniens below and an area where [[Monzo]] is found above. Monzo is Flint Cragley's cameraman, who also goes back to his boss.

The heroes, too, go back to Flint, who demands a [[Cave Key|key]] from his crew. However, they claim that Flint took the key, fearing the crew would lose it. He denies this, but finds the key in his pocket. As he is afraid of what lies ahead, Flint gives the heroes the key, allowing them to unlock the door seen before. Beyond the door is another cart ride, followed by an enemy infested area with a [[Mega Star]]. The final door is hidden behind a Yellow Block and leads to the [[Star Block (Super Paper Mario)|Star Block]].

The heroes continue on with [[Flint Cragley]] [[Monzo|and]] [[Hornfels|crew]] until they reach what appears to be the [[Floro Sapien]] capital. Flint and his crew move ahead to continue filming, while the heroes continue their mission to find the [[Pure Heart]]. After passing a [[Putrid Piranha]] and some Floro Sapiens, they go through a hall and come across a room with what appears to be a scanner. A [[Floro Cragnien]] stands under the scanner and it searches its head. It then allows him to pass. The heroes, however, cannot pass. Heading back down the hall, there is an area with a tiny pipe, three [[? Block]]s, one containing a [[Mushroom]] and the other a [[Zombie Shroom]]. There is also a [[Warp Pipe]] leading further underground.

In the next area, there is a [[Save Block]] next to a white door, leading to an area with another door that will not open without a [[Card Key]]. To the right is a pipe spawning Floro Sapiens and, to the far right, a locked door. In 3-D, Mario finds a hidden area with two Floro Cragniens and a large button. The button will only activate using the combined weight of a hero and an enemy, which can be held by [[Thoreau]]. The button reveals a pipe, leading to a room with a door on the right and a pipe on the left. The door leads to a room with two [[Reversya Cursya]]s, a pipe in the center and a door on the right. The door leads to a room with three [[Spike Top]]s and a pipe on the right, which leads to a room with a [[Blomeba]] and writing on the wall reading "Behind the Skull", according to [[Tippi]]. The door to the left leads to a room with two [[Heavy Cursya]]s, a pipe in the center and another door on the left, leading to a room with two [[Spania]]s. This room has a drawing of a skull on the wall, which releases a key when [[Fleep]] is used on it.

The key unlocks the previously mentioned locked door. There the heroes find the [[Pixl]] [[Dottie]], who is hiding with a [[Cragnon]] named [[Gabbro]]. Gabbro is initially afraid of the heroes, but Dottie convinces him that they are benevolent. She then tells Gabbro that they must part ways, as he needs to return home and she needs to join the heroes. She is able to shrink the heroes to fit into small spaces. This allows them to enter a small hallway in the room through the white door and collect a card key to enter the Processing Center, where Cragnons are outfitted with brainwashing [[Floro Sprout]]s. By hitting a giant [[! Switch]] with [[Thudley]], the heroes free the Floro Cragniens, but must use Hard Blocks to avoid [[stomp]]ing the Cragniens and reach a pipe. (Oddly, a [[Cursya]] is present in the Processing Center).
